Three Arrested at BIA with Over 2kg of Kush Smuggled from Bangkok

COLOMBO (News 1st); Three suspects in possession of over 2 kilograms of the narcotic drug Kush were arrested at the Bandaranaike International Airport this morning. 

According to the police, the arrests took place early this morning. The suspects include a Sri Lankan national who attempted to smuggle the narcotics out of the airport, along with two others who had arrived to transport the shipment to the Mannar.

The arrests were carried out by officers of the Police Narcotics Bureau (PNB) stationed at the airport.

The primary suspect has been identified as a 26-year-old businessman residing in Manipay. 

Investigations revealed that he had arrived from Bangkok, Thailand, with the narcotics carefully concealed inside his luggage.
